A detail about Worcester's local housing stock, building age, or terrain that impacts electrical work is the prevalence of older homes, many built before modern electrical codes were standard. Properties in areas like Shrewsbury Street or near Institute Park might have original wiring that struggles to keep up with current energy demands. This can lead to issues like frequent breaker trips or the need for more outlets. When you need electrical work, several variables influence the final bill. The primary factors include the complexity of the task, the accessibility of your home’s wiring, and the specific materials required to meet current safety codes. Older homes often need more labor to bring systems up to standard compared to newer builds. Emergency requests or weekend appointments can also shift the total. Electrical wire used in Worcester must be rated for the local climate and building codes. Common types include copper wiring, which is excellent for conductivity and durability. Depending on the application, different gauges and insulation types are used to safely carry electrical current for various circuits. Licensed electricians select the appropriate wire for each job, ensuring safety and compliance with all Massachusetts regulations. Proper wiring is crucial for preventing overheating and ensuring reliable power throughout your home.

An electrical socket in Worcester, also known as an outlet or receptacle, is the point where you plug in your electrical devices to access power. Standard sockets have slots for prongs, providing a safe connection to your home's wiring. Licensed electricians ensure sockets are installed correctly, properly grounded, and rated for the intended use. They are essential for powering everything in your home.
